What is a historic hotel like in Bakewell?
Guests who choose a historic hotel can sleep in a building that has an officially recognised national historic designation. A castle, a palace or even a pub or an old police station can be considered a historic hotel as long as it's of special interest. Traditional architecture and period features are typically preserved in the communal spaces and guestrooms of historic hotels in Bakewell, giving a sense of history.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is more common in Asia and Europe, while "historic hotel" is more common in the U.S. overall though the terms are similar. The building and architecture of historic hotels are generally what's most important. For a heritage hotel, mainly, it's cultural value along with how it inspired the community.
